Salome HOME
[bos #40644][CEA](2024-T1) Feature search.
[modules/gui.git] / src / SalomeApp / SalomeApp_Application.h
index e58dd883b77226269959af85e3815a7024fb1852..5a78e279ee3f6951017cf42827bf596cd388d455 100644 (file)
@@ -1,4 +1,4 @@
-// Copyright (C) 2007-2023  CEA, EDF, OPEN CASCADE
+// Copyright (C) 2007-2024  CEA, EDF, OPEN CASCADE
 //
 // Copyright (C) 2003-2007  OPEN CASCADE, EADS/CCR, LIP6, CEA/DEN,
 // CEDRAT, EDF R&D, LEG, PRINCIPIA R&D, BUREAU VERITAS
@@ -71,7 +71,7 @@ class SALOMEAPPIMPL_EXPORT SalomeApp_Application : public LightApp_Application
 public:
   enum { MenuToolsId = 5 };
   enum { DumpStudyId = LightApp_Application::UserID, LoadScriptId, PropertiesId,
-         CatalogGenId, RegDisplayId, SaveGUIStateId, ConnectId, DisconnectId,
+         CatalogGenId, RegDisplayId, FindActionId, SaveGUIStateId, ConnectId, DisconnectId,
          UserID };
 
   typedef enum { WT_NoteBook = LightApp_Application::WT_User,
@@ -192,6 +192,7 @@ private slots:
 
   void                                onCatalogGen();
   void                                onRegDisplay();
+  void                                onFindAction();
   void                                onOpenWith();
   void                                onExtAction();
 
@@ -199,9 +200,6 @@ private:
   void                                createExtraActions();
   void                                ensureShaperIsActivated();
 
-  QString                             getScriptFileName();
-  void                                execScript(bool isNewDoc);
-
 private:
 #ifndef DISABLE_PYCONSOLE
   QPointer<SalomeApp_NoteBook>        myNoteBook;        // Notebook instance